"Birth of Tragedy" by Friedrich Nietzsche explores the origins of Greek tragedy, delving into the interplay between the Apollonian and Dionysian elements of art and culture. Nietzsche argues that the synthesis of these forces gives rise to profound artistic expression and reflects the complexities of human existence. This work is essential for understanding the foundations of Western thought and the role of art in grappling with life's inherent chaos. Its themes of creativity, suffering, and the search for meaning continue to resonate today, inviting listeners to reflect on the enduring power of art in shaping our understanding of the world.
